Career path

Career Role Description
Forestry Consultant (Soil Specialist) Advises on sustainable forest management practices, focusing on soil health and resilience. High demand for expertise in soil carbon sequestration and nutrient cycling.
Soil Scientist (Forestry Focus) Conducts research and analysis on forest soil properties, contributing to improved reforestation and forest restoration projects. Strong analytical and data interpretation skills are crucial.
Environmental Consultant (Forest Soil Expertise) Assesses environmental impact, focusing on soil health within forestry projects. Expertise in mitigation strategies and regulatory compliance is essential.
Forestry Technician (Soil Management) Supports forestry professionals in practical soil management tasks, including soil sampling and data collection. Hands-on experience and knowledge of soil remediation techniques are beneficial.
